Programme Overview
The Professional Certificate in Pharmacogenomics Data Analysis is a comprehensive programme designed for healthcare professionals, researchers, and data analysts seeking to develop expertise in the analysis of pharmacogenomic data. This programme covers the principles of pharmacogenomics, genetic variation, and genotyping technologies, as well as the application of bioinformatic tools and statistical methods for data analysis.
Through this programme, learners will develop practical skills in data management, quality control, and analysis of genomic data, including variant calling, genotyping, and haplotyping. They will also gain knowledge of pharmacogenomic databases, genome browsers, and data visualization tools, enabling them to interpret and communicate complex data insights effectively. The programme's curriculum is tailored to equip learners with the ability to design and implement pharmacogenomic studies, analyze gene-drug interactions, and apply pharmacogenomic principles to clinical practice.

This programme provides a comprehensive foundation in pharmacogenomics, covering key topics such as genotyping and phenotyping, gene expression analysis, and pharmacokinetic modelling.
Students develop essential competencies in data analysis, bioinformatics, and statistical genetics, learning to apply industry-standard tools like PLINK, GATK, and R to real-world problems. Graduates are equipped to design and implement pharmacogenomic studies, identify genetic variants associated with drug response, and develop targeted therapies.
